Security Toggles Persistence **Problem:** Toggles for CrowdSec, WAF, and Rate Limiting provide feedback but revert state on refresh. **Root Cause:** The Backend `GetStatus` handler reads from static config and ignores the `settings` table overrides for WAF and Rate Limiting. **Fix:** Update `GetStatus` to check the `settings` table for all security modules, ensuring the "Source of Truth" is the database, not just the startup config. ### 2. CrowdSec Dashboard "Blank Page" **Problem:** `/security/crowdsec` renders a blank blue page without header/footer. **Analysis:** The component is likely crashing due to unhandled null/undefined data access, or there is a routing/layout issue. **Fix:** - Wrap `CrowdSecConfig` in an Error Boundary. - Ensure `status` and `listMutation.data` are accessed safely. - Verify `Layout` wrapping in `App.tsx`. ### 3. Rate-Limiting Dashboard **Problem:** `/security/rate-limiting` loads System Settings. **Fix:** - Create `frontend/src/pages/RateLimiting.tsx`. - Implement controls for `enabled`, `requests_per_second`, `burst`, and `window`. - Update `App.tsx` routing. ### 4. WAF Presets & Usability **Problem:** Users need an easy way to add standard rules (OWASP CRS) without copy-pasting. **Fix:** - Add a "Presets" dropdown to the WAF Rule Set form. - Include "OWASP Core Rule Set (CRS)" and "Common Bad Bots" as built-in presets. - Presets will auto-fill the "Source URL" or "Content" fields. --- ## ๐Ÿค Handoff Contract ### Backend Changes **GET /api/v1/security/status** Must respect the following `settings` table keys: - `security.cerberus.enabled` (bool) - `security.crowdsec.enabled` (bool) -> overrides mode to 'local' if true - `security.waf.enabled` (bool) -> overrides mode to 'block' (or saved mode) if true - `security.rate_limit.enabled` (bool) - `security.acl.enabled` (bool) ### Frontend Changes - New Page: `RateLimiting.tsx` - Updated Page: `WafConfig.tsx` (Presets) - Updated Page: `CrowdSecConfig.tsx` (Crash fix) --- ## ๐Ÿ—๏ธ Phase 1: Backend Implementation (Go) ### 1.
